What is a 3mm Hose Clamp?
A 3mm hose clamp is a fastening device designed to hold a hose onto a fitting, such as a pipe or a connector, with a diameter of around 3mm. Typically made of materials such as stainless steel, zinc-coated steel, or plastic, these clamps provide a secure grip that prevents fluid leakage and maintains pressure within the system.

Key Features of High-Quality 3mm Hose Clamps
1. Material Strength Premium clamps are typically constructed from stainless steel, which offers excellent resistance to rust and corrosion. This is particularly important in environments exposed to moisture or chemicals.
2. Adjustability High-quality hose clamps feature an easy-to-use adjustable mechanism. This allows for precise tensioning, ensuring that the hose is secured without the risk of over-tightening, which can lead to hose damage.
3. Ease of Installation Many 3mm hose clamps come with a screw or ratchet mechanism that allows for quick installation and removal. This is especially beneficial for those working in tight spaces or needing to frequently service the equipment.
4. Versatility These clamps are suitable for a wide range of applications, from automotive to plumbing, food and beverage, and industrial use. Their ability to accommodate various hose types and diameters makes them an invaluable tool for technicians and DIY enthusiasts alike.
5. Temperature Resistance High-quality clamps can withstand extreme temperatures, making them suitable for both cold and hot applications. This versatility ensures their functionality in diverse operating conditions.
Applications of 3mm Hose Clamps
High-quality 3mm hose clamps are used in a variety of fields
- Automotive In cars and trucks, these clamps are integral to securing coolant hoses, fuel lines, and air intake systems. Their reliability is essential for maintaining vehicle performance and safety.
- Plumbing In plumbing applications, 3mm hose clamps are often used to secure hoses in systems such as sump pumps, garden irrigation, and aquariums, where leaks can lead to significant water damage.
- Food and Beverage Hygienic standards are paramount in the food industry. High-quality stainless steel hose clamps are preferred for securing food and beverage hoses, ensuring safety and compliance with health regulations.
- Industrial In manufacturing and industrial settings, hose clamps are used to secure hoses in various machinery and equipment. Their durability and strength make them ideal for high-pressure applications.
